Mitsubishi Power Americas has selected Emerson, a global software and engineering leader, to automate a green hydrogen production and storage facility. 
The industry-leading hub will help integrate renewable energy by producing and storing green hydrogen for long-duration energy storage. Mitsubishi Power will leverage Emerson’s hydrogen production experience and automation software expertise to increase safety, decrease costs and simplify maintenance across the lifecycle of the facility.
The Advanced Clean Energy Storage hub will convert renewable energy through the 220MW electrolyser bank to produce up to 100 tons of green hydrogen per day. The facility will have storage for 300GWh of energy in two salt caverns. In comparison, the battery storage capacity across the United States is 2GWh via lithium-ion batteries. The Advanced Clean Energy Storage hub has space for up to 100 caverns.
Mitsubishi Power will use Emerson’s Ovation™ integrated control and safety platform to optimise the Advanced Clean Energy Storage hub’s production efficiency and help ensure safe operations. The Ovation platform will provide reliable control and monitoring of the renewable hydrogen production process and emergency shutdown, fire and gas protection. 
The platform will also gather and contextualise data from the plant’s wide variety of third-party systems to help eliminate complexity and risk. Emerson’s PACSystems™ RSTi-EP I/O will provide easier field connectivity and help facilitate project changes without extending timelines or increasing cost, while AMS Device Manager will help monitor the health of plant assets to improve safety, reliability, efficiency and sustainability.
